Loraine K. Obler is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Developmental and Educational Psychology and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Loraine K. Obler has authored 129 papers receiving a total of 4.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 95 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 57 papers in Developmental and Educational Psychology and 24 papers in Experimental and Cognitive Psychology. Recurrent topics in Loraine K. Obler’s work include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(83 papers), Reading and Literacy Development (31 papers) and Language Development and Disorders (26 papers). Loraine K. Obler is often cited by papers focused on Neurobiology of Language and Bilingualism (83 papers), Reading and Literacy Development (31 papers) and Language Development and Disorders (26 papers). Loraine K. Obler collaborates with scholars based in United States, Israel and The Netherlands. Loraine K. Obler's co-authors include Martin L. Albert, Marjorie Nicholas, Joan C. Borod, Deborah Fein, Joan Welkowitz, Lisa Tabor Connor, Hulya M. Erhan, Mira Goral, Ilana Grunwald and R. Agosti and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Geriatrics Society, Neuropsychologia and Language.
